Williams announce Chadwick for 2021
Article To news overview © Williams Williams have confirmed Jamie Chadwick will continue her role as development driver for the team in 2021. Chadwick joined Grove-based outfit in 2019 and Williams say they will give her more time on the simulator this year. Chadwick won the inaugural W-Series championship two years ago and is set to defend her title after the 2020 season was cancelled. W-Series will run alongside F1 on the support programme at eight evets this season. “I have absolutely loved my time with Williams so far and could not be more delighted to continue working with the team in my role as Development Driver," said Chadwick.
